a/libpostal.go b/libpostal.go new file mode 100644 index 0000000..2694fdd --- /dev/null +++ b/libpostal.go @@ -0,0 +1,135 @@ +/* +The functions in this file are unexported to ensure safe use through the Parser. +*/ + +package libpostal + +//#cgo LDFLAGS: -lpostal +//#include +import "C" +import ( + "fmt" + "strings" + "unsafe" +) + +func setup() bool { + response := C.libpostal_setup() + return bool(response) +} + +func setupDataDir(datadir string) bool { + datadir_cstr := C.CString(datadir) + response := C.libpostal_setup_datadir(datadir_cstr) + C.free(unsafe.Pointer(datadir_cstr)) + return bool(response) +} + +func tearDown() { + C.libpostal_teardown() +} + +func setupParser() bool { + response := C.libpostal_setup_parser() + return bool(response) +} + +func setupParserDataDir(datadir string) bool { + datadir_cstr := C.CString(datadir) + response := C.libpostal_setup_parser_datadir(datadir_cstr) + C.free(unsafe.Pointer(&datadir_cstr)) + return bool(response) +} + +func tearDownParser() { + C.libpostal_teardown_parser() +} + +func setupLanguageClassifier() bool { + response := C.libpostal_setup_language_classifier() + return bool(response) +} + +func setupLanguageClassifierDataDir(datadir string) bool { + datadir_cstr := C.CString(datadir) + response := C.libpostal_setup_language_classifier_datadir(datadir_cstr) + C.free(unsafe.Pointer(datadir_cstr)) + return bool(response) +} + +func tearDownLanguageClassifier() { + C.libpostal_teardown_language_classifier() +} + +type AddressParserOptions struct { + Language string + Country string +} + +func (goOpts AddressParserOptions) toC() (C.libpostal_address_parser_options_t, func()) { + cOpts := C.libpostal_get_address_parser_default_options() + var allocations []unsafe.Pointer + + if goOpts.Language != "" { + cLang := C.CString(goOpts.Language) + cOpts.language = cLang + allocations = append(allocations, unsafe.Pointer(cLang)) + } + + if goOpts.Country != "" { + cCountry := C.CString(goOpts.Country) + cOpts.country = cCountry + allocations = append(allocations, unsafe.Pointer(cCountry)) + } + + cleanup := func() { + for _, ptr := range allocations { + C.free(ptr) + } + } + return cOpts, cleanup +} + +func GetDefaultAddressParserOptions() AddressParserOptions { + cOpts := C.libpostal_get_address_parser_default_options() + return AddressParserOptions{ + Language: C.GoString(cOpts.language), + Country: C.GoString(cOpts.country), + } +} + +func parseAddress(addressToParse string, options AddressParserOptions) (Address, error) { + address_cstr := C.CString(addressToParse) + defer C.free(unsafe.Pointer(address_cstr)) + cOpts, cleanup := options.toC() + defer cleanup() + + var address Address + response := C.libpostal_parse_address(address_cstr, cOpts) + defer C.libpostal_address_parser_response_destroy(response) + labelsSlice := unsafe.Slice(response.labels, int(response.num_components)) + componentSlice := unsafe.Slice(response.components, int(response.num_components)) + for i := range int(response.num_components) { + label := C.GoString(labelsSlice[i]) + component := C.GoString(componentSlice[i]) + switch label { + case "house_number": + address.HouseNumber = strings.Clone(component) + case "road": + address.Road = strings.Clone(component) + case "city": + address.City = strings.Clone(component) + case "state": + address.State = strings.Clone(component) + case "postcode": + address.PostCode = strings.Clone(component) + default: + return Address{}, fmt.Errorf("unrecognized label: %s (%s)", label, component) + } + } + // is the Address valid? + if err := address.Invalid(); err != nil { + return Address{}, err + } + return address, nil +} diff
